Engine & Transmission
The car in question is a 928 model with an internal combustion engine, producing 300 Hp at 5900 rpm and 385 Nm of torque at 4500 rpm. The engine, which has a displacement of 4662 cm3 and is naturally aspirated, is a front, longitudinal V-engine with 8 cylinders and a multi-port manifold injection system. The car has a manual transmission with 5 gears, driving the rear wheels. The front and rear suspensions are both double wishbone, independent coil spring. The engine oil capacity is 7.5 l and the coolant capacity is 16 l.

Weight & Capacity
The car in question is a 928 model with a weight-to-power ratio of 5 kg/Hp (200 Hp/tonne) and a weight-to-torque ratio of 3.9 kg/Nm (256.7 Nm/tonne). The kerb weight of the car is 1500 kg (3306.93 lbs.), with a maximum weight of 1780 kg (3924.23 lbs.) and a maximum load capacity of 280 kg (617.29 lbs.). The car has a fuel tank capacity of 86 L (22.72 US gal | 18.92 UK gal), with a maximum roof load of 35 kg (77.16 lbs.) and a permitted towbar download of 50 kg (110.23 lbs.).
